单项选择题为一项工程抉择程序设计语言时,以下哪个是首要考虑的因素()。
A.数据结构复杂性
B.软件运行环境
C.应用领域
D.算法和计算复杂性
您可能感兴趣的试卷
你可能感兴趣的试题
1.单项选择题下面哪些语言不属于过程性语言()。
A.COBOL
B.FORTRAN
C.Pascal
D.C++
2.单项选择题程序运行的外在环境发生变化,为了使程序适应这种环境变化而修改程序的过程是()。
A.适应性维护
B.改正性维护
C.完善性维护
D.使用性维护
3.单项选择题程序测试过程中,通过测试数据的抉择,只需要考虑程序的功能是否都已实现的是()。
A.兼容性测试
B.界面测试
C.白盒测试
D.黑盒测试
4.单项选择题黑盒子调试法,调试人员只考虑因素是()。
A.程序内部结构
B.程序处理过程
C.关注程序内部的处理细节
D.程序的功能
5.单项选择题程序浮现了语义错误,下面说法正确的是()。
A.是算法设计和表达时出错
B.是编码时出错
C.只需要各个模块是正确的,语义错误不要紧
D.在模型建立、算法设计和表达、编码等各个过程都有可能出错
6.单项选择题在程序运行期间,程序的某些错误暴露出来,要对程序进行修改,这种修改称为()。
A.完善性维护
B.使用性维护
C.改正性维护
D.适应性维护
7.单项选择题在程序运行期间,用户往往对程序提出增加新功能或改善性能的要求,需要对程序进行修改,这种修改称为()。
A.适应性维护
B.改正性维护
C.使用性维护
D.完善性维护
8.单项选择题由若干子程序模块组成的程序,要保证程序整体的正确性,以下正确的是()。
A.不仅需要各个模块是正确的,还要求各模块之间的接口是正确的
B.只需要各个模块是正确的
C.只需要各个模块之间的接口是正确的
D.只需要程序的每个语句是正确的
9.单项选择题下列符号名的抉择不符合程序设计风格的是()。
A.子程序名用a
B.表示和的量用sum
C.表示平均值的用Average
D.表示总量的用Total
10.单项选择题程序编码时,不能增加程序的可读性的是()。
A.格式化
B.文档化
C.模块化
D.技巧性很强的算法